What Is A Cloud-Connected Mobile App?

In simple words, it uses a cloud-based backend to connect the user’s smartphone with the shared services infrastructure. It can also support Mobile Back-end as a Service (MBaaS) as required. This allows cloud-connected mobile apps to support technically sophisticated functions which cannot be run on native apps directly due to the shortage of hardware resources. These apps can use the local hardware like the GPS sensor, camera, and other capabilities as required to extend a smooth user experience, including applications like immersive tech.

Xamarin

Xamarin is an open-source platform that allows mobile app developers to build native apps Xamarin using .NET and C# for both iOS and Android. It supports full cross-platform capabilities, and the Microsoft Corporation owns it. It is XAML and .NET.

Microsoft Azure

All cloud-connected mobile apps require a cloud infrastructure by default for storage of structured and unstructured data, authentication, and running intelligent services. Since Xamarin is Microsoft-owned, using Azure cloud services will provide you with additional compatibility benefits apart from Azure’s wide range of tools and technical features.

How Xamarin And Microsoft Azure Benefit Cloud-Connected Mobile App Development

Together, Xamarin And Microsoft Azure provide numerous technical advantages that make the mobile app development process simpler for the set of functionalities worked on. They support up to 90 to 95% code compilation for native binaries with the help of MVVM design patterns and Xamarin.Forms. They allow you to implement CI/CD and implement automated scalability using dockerization. It can be easily integrated with multiple SDKs to support external hardware like Google Glasses and Amazon Fire Phone. They also allow the app to implement push notifications for alerting the user based on predefined triggers. This could be location-based announcements or a simple newsfeed.

You can also run numerous versions of your backend and test new features which could be later embedded in the main source code. The emulators also help in the testing process so the clients can have a realistic view of the UI and UX. The huge number of libraries available for APIs and C/C++ also improves developer productivity by leaps and bounds.

Thus, we can agree to the fact that the combination of Xamarin And Microsoft Azure can provide exceptional technical functionalities despite the shorter development cycle.
